Transaction 47309601f61d76e3f66add0af6e11fd29d814eb359de67bb889612e8f93c89b6
1 Input
1 Output
-
47309601f61d76e3f66add0af6e11fd29d814eb359de67bb889612e8f93c89b6:0
- value
- 2499390
- script pubkey
- OP_0 OP_PUSHBYTES_32 c156f9ce5d54ecf7a385b03a293669e11d865c08aaaa562b0e02e647a3e8cb29
- address
- bc1qc9t0nnja2nk00gu9kqazjdnfuywcvhqg4249v2cwqtny0glgev5snwcqgw